Global Textile Sector Accelerates Traceability to Meet EU Ecodesign Mandates
What's happening
The European Union’s Strategy for Sustainable and Circular Textiles is compelling industries such as the growing bamboo apparel industry to adopt verifiable environmental credentials. In response to these shifting global sourcing mandates, the Clothing Manufacturers Association of India is partnering with the Global Alliance for Textile Sustainability at Bharat Tex 2026 to scale traceable, responsible manufacturing.
Why it matters
As the EU activates Ecodesign for Sustainable Products Regulation (ESPR) milestones, global manufacturers must implement digital traceability systems to maintain compliance and baseline market access.

Product Lifecycle Intelligence Consolidates Around AI and Carbon Tracking
What's happening
Assent has acquired IPOINT to merge artificial intelligence with lifecycle tracking, providing manufacturers a comprehensive view of material composition and environmental impact. Similarly, hardware providers like Lenovo are deploying enhanced data solutions for procurement teams to actively measure and reduce IT infrastructure carbon footprints.
Why it matters
Consolidating product composition data and environmental impact metrics into centralized AI platforms streamlines the complex reporting required for Digital Product Passport (DPP) compliance.

Autonomous AI Agents Orchestrate Complex Supply Chain Tracking
What's happening
Advanced AI systems are transitioning from advisory roles to active execution, highlighted by DeepFabric deploying over 50 production-ready AI agents for supply chain operations. Concurrently, project44 secured a renewed authorization to track cross-border logistics data across 191 countries, including specialized operations within China, through 2029.
Why it matters
The deployment of active AI agents in global logistics provides the automated data integration required to maintain accurate digital product passports across fragmented, multi-tier supply chains.

Enterprise Smart Contracts Advance Onchain Supply Chain Verification
What's happening
Financial and corporate institutions are increasingly using programmable smart contracts for workflows, tokenization, and supply chains. To support this infrastructure demand, Ernst & Young (EY) has built new cryptographic infrastructure designed to resolve the privacy and implementation challenges of operating corporate agreements on public blockchains.
Why it matters
Overcoming the cryptography and privacy limitations of smart contracts allows enterprises to securely deploy decentralized data architectures for zero-knowledge supply chain traceability.

Material Provenance and Reverse Logistics Infrastructure Expands
What's happening
Optimization in reverse logistics is accelerating as industries seek to systematically recover value from returned goods. In tandem, open-source hardware initiatives like OpenPrintTag are establishing independent material recognition standards, proving physical material tracking can function outside closed manufacturer ecosystems.
Why it matters
Developing independent material tracking frameworks and efficient reverse logistics pipelines provides the physical infrastructure required for closed-loop material verification and circular commerce models.
